On March 1, 2022, a regular Board of Trustees meeting of the International Crisis Group, an independent, non-profit, non-governmental organization committed to preventing and resolving deadly conflict, was held in an online format.
The following issues were addressed during the meeting: the consequences of current events on the territory of Ukraine for European and global security, as well as possible ways to resolve the conflict. Andrey Kortunov, RIAC Director General, represented Russia at the International Crisis Group Board of Trustees meeting.
